Why play a couple of kids for JUST ONE GAME. And don't trot out the 'experience' line because one game in a dead rubber match in the last round of the season, isn't experience. Why not just wrap them in cotton over summer and unleash them next season, Round 1?

If you cannot see the importance of giving the young boy Grimes a game today, then you don't have much of an idea about football IMHO....

Grimes has busted his gut all season, to come back from injury and climb his way to the seniors at Sandy.... He has obviously got the talent and is hungry for the ball, not to mention leadership qualities.... The club benefits from playing him against the Tigers, in that they see how he handles the ferocity and pace of an AFL match.... And Grimes himself will get a massive boost from playing on the MCG before he puts his body through a FULL pre-season! He will learn more about what is needed to perform on the big stage and he will gain a number of ideas on what he needs to concentrate on over the off-season!

Please, if people cannot see this, then they really need a good hard look at themselves! Have trust in Bailey and Co.

This season we may finish bottom..... But this season has gone a long way to shaping the next 5-10 seasons..... More than some people realise I think! ;)
